Configuring the Basic Interface Parameters Chapter 2 Configuring Basic Interface Parameters Send document comments to [email protected] DETAILED STEPS Step 1 Command configure terminal Purpose Enters configuration mode. Step 2 Example: switch# configure terminal switch(config)# port-profile [type {ethernet | interface-vlan | loopback | port channel | tunnel}] name Step 3 Example: switch(config)# port-profile type tunnel test switch(config-ppm)# exit Creates and names a port profile for the specified type of interface and enters the port-profile configuration mode. Exits the port-profile configuration mode. Step 4 Step 5 Example: switch(config-ppm)# exit switch(config)# show port-profile Example: switch(config)# show port-profile (Optional) Displays the port-profile configuration. copy running-config startup-config (Optional) Copies the running Example: configuration to the startup configuration. switch(config)# copy running-config startup-config This example shows how to create a port profile named test for tunnel interfaces: switch# configure terminal switch(config)# port-profile type tunnel test switch(config-ppm)# Entering Port-Profile Configuration Mode and Modifying a Port Profile You can enter the port-profile configuration mode and modify a port profile. To modify the port profile, you must be in the port-profile configuration mode. SUMMARY STEPS 1. configure terminal 2. port-profile [type {ethernet | interface-vlan | loopback | port channel | tunnel}] name 3. exit 4. show port-profile 5. copy running-config startup-config 2-44 Cisco Nexus 7000 Series NX-OS Interfaces Configuration Guide, Release 5.x OL-23435-03
